Harry Potter Character IntroductionHarry Potter was the main character of the fantasy novel series Harry Potter by JK Rowling. The story is about an orphan named Harry Potter who discovers that he is a wizard on his 11th birthday and is taken to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ry to study magic.
Harry Potter was a brave, intelligent, and righteous young man. He spent seven years at Hogwarts, experiencing many adventures and challenges with his friends. In the story, Harry Potter and his friends fought against evil forces to protect the safety and peace of the Wizarding World.

Harry Potter Character EssayHarry Potter: Heroes of the Wizarding World
In the magical world created by J. K. Rowling, Harry Potter was undoubtedly the most dazzling existence.
Harry Potter, full name Harry James Potter, was an English half-blood wizard. His story was legendary. As the only son of James and Lily Potter (formerly Lily Evans), he was targeted by the dark Lord Voldemort when he was still a baby. However, his mother used her great motherly love and magic to resist Voldemort's Killing Curse. This resistance caused the curse to rebound, allowing Harry to miraculously survive the Death Curse, leaving only the iconic lightning scar on his forehead. This incident seemed to foreshadow his extraordinary life.
On his eleventh birthday, Harry received a letter of admission to Hogwarts School of Witchcraft and Wizardry, and from then on, he stepped into the door of the magical world. He had inherited his father's messy black hair, his mother's emerald green eyes, and the Potter family's talent for flying. The Sorting Hat had placed him in Gryffindor House, where he had met his lifelong friends, Ron Weasley and Hermione Granger.
Harry had many admirable qualities. He was brave and fearless, and that courage had been shown in his fight against Voldemort. Harry had never flinched in the face of the Dark Lord, who was so powerful that the entire magical world was terrified. Under Dumbledore's guidance, he gradually grew into a determined warrior against the darkness. Even at the risk of being wanted by Voldemort's Ministry of Magic, he had fought bravely for justice and to protect everything he held dear. His intelligence was also a force that could not be ignored. In his many confrontations with Voldemort, whether it was solving magic puzzles or dealing with all kinds of dangerous magic traps, he always found a way.
His loyalty to friendship was even more touching. The friendship with Ron and Hermione runs through the story, and they support each other through difficulties together. Whether it was the search for the Sorcerer's Stone, the battle against the Basilisk in the Chamber of Secrets, or the search for the truth under Voldemort's schemes, they had always fought together. Harry was well aware of the power of friendship, which allowed him to find hope in the darkest moments.
At the age of seventeen, Harry was finally freed from the Underage Detection Curse, and it became clear to him that he and Voldemort could not coexist in this world. So he returned to Hogwarts with the determination to die, and his bravery and wisdom won the support of most professors and students. In the end, with absolute courage and conviction, he successfully defeated Voldemort and brought a new era of peace and tranquility to the Wizarding world.
In addition to Harry Potter himself, there were many distinctive and unforgettable characters in this magical world. Albus Dumbledore, the great wizard, was like a lamp guiding Harry. He had profound magic attainments and a wise mind, always giving Harry help and guidance at critical moments. He knew Harry's mission and had been silently protecting Harry's growth.
Severus Snape, a character full of contradictions but extremely affectionate. He was cold and often misunderstood, but in fact he loved Harry's mother, Lily, and in order to protect Harry, he did dangerous undercover work in Voldemort's camp. He had struggled between pain and loyalty all his life. It was not until the last moment of his life that people truly understood his greatness.
Hermione Granger, the clever witch, Harry's right-hand man. She was studious and proficient in almost all magic knowledge. When faced with difficulties, she could always find a solution from her rich knowledge reserves. She was no less brave than Harry, and never hesitated to join Harry and Ron in dangerous adventures.
Ron Weasley, who came from a large and warm magical family. Although he was sometimes timid and jealous, his loyalty to his friends had never changed. He had always stood up for Harry when he needed help the most, and his humor had added a lot of lightness to this dangerous and challenging adventure.
